环境部署准备:

准备三台虚拟机(A:192.168.10.148、B:192.168.10.149、C:192.168.10.139),IP地址自己设定。

1.部署环境 2.B两台机器做双机部署,C机器做单机部署 3.安装zookeeper

首先到官网上下载zookeeper包(zookeeper-3.4.6.tar.gz) 3.1 tar - zxvf zookeeper-3.4.6.tar.gz /home/mywork (解压路径自己决定) 3.2 cd zookeeper-3.4.6/conf (根据自己的设定的IP及路径进行配置。注意zookeeper-3.4.6目录下没有datas、logs目录,这里我们可以自己创建) 3.3将本机的编号导入到myid文件(这里没有需要我们自己在datas目录下创建myid文件) 命令:echo 1 > /path/myid (如,A服务器的编号为1) 3.4 设置环境变量 到官网上下载安装包(jdk-7u75-linux-x64.tar.gz),然后解压到/usr/java目录下(没有Java目录自己创建)

vim /etc/profile 修改保存好配置文件之后,执行source /etc/profile命令载入配置(这里不会出现报错,如果出现错误,请检查profile文件。如PATH错误之类的)

3.5 cd /home/mywork/zookeeper-3.4.6/bin ./zkServer.sh start 开启服务 (stop 关闭) 使用 查看zookeeper进程(进程名:QuorumPeerMain)

3.6 安装zookeeper python 下载zkpython-0.4.2.tar.gz包,解压到/home/mywork/目录下,然后执行下列命令 cd /home/mywork/zkpython-0.4.2 python setup.py install cd /home/mywork/zookeeper-3.4.6/src/c ./configure make make install

3.7 在安装了zookeeper python 服务器上,安装zookeeper_dashboard 下载zookeeper_dashboard.tar.gz包,解压到/home/mywork目录下,然后做如下操作: cd /home/mywork/zookeeper_dashboard vim settings.py 3.8在安装了zookeeper python的服务器上的zookeeper_dashboard的目录下启动 python :manage.py runserver 0.0.0.0:8100 然后 通过网页访问该服务器的8100端口,就可以通过网页端检查、配置zookeeper了,如下图